what's wrong with iFixit?

As a general note, centralized platforms are never quite good - if all your parts for all your products only exist there, you're at the mercy of their warranty policy, pricing, customer support, all of which can change.

But being specific... they abandoned my country. Even if I were willing to pay exorbitant prices for shipping, without any explanation, they simply stopped shipping here a few years ago. So if companies now only provide parts with iFixit, I'm being left out. They're parts, there's no reason they can't be sold on every e-commerce platform available, iFixit isn't special in that regard.
